Wessex GRP

Wessex GRP is the UK's most reliable garage door manufacturer. They have a wide range of designs and finishes to pick from, and all of their doors are maintenance free. They offer excellent security and are available in a variety colors to match your property's exterior.

GRP from Wessex is made of thousands of fine strands glass set in a plastic resin, making it extremely tough. It is extremely robust and can withstand the most extreme weather conditions. It doesn't need any special maintenance and is highly resistant to damage, unlike wooden or steel doors.

The company was founded in 1974 and has the largest variety of GRP garage door repair maidstone doors in Europe. They offer a range of designs and finishes, including a white gloss and a replica of timber for more natural appearance.

They also provide an extensive choice of glazing options with a variety of models that offer Clear or Stippled Perspex as well as Square and Diamond leaded light detail to create a more traditional look. The company also offers a variety of up-and-over and retractable mechanisms.
